About
Courtyard Broomball, released in 2018, is a casual indie sports game that parodies the beloved Backyard Sports series of the late 90s. Drawing inspiration from real-life quidditch, players can choose from over 80 unique characters to build their dream fantasy team and compete in the whimsical sport of broomball. Its retro aesthetic and lighthearted gameplay make it notable in the crowded indie gaming landscape.
